Denzel Washington's deep faith and dedication to his community were powerfully demonstrated in 1995 when he donated $2.5 million to support the construction of a new facility for the West Angeles Church of God in Christ in Los Angeles. A longtime member of the congregation, Washington’s generous contribution played a pivotal role in expanding the church’s reach, allowing it to serve more people through worship, education, and community programs. His gift was not just about building a structure—it was about fostering a place of spiritual growth, guidance, and support for generations to come.
